The large harbor tugs PUSHMATAHA (YTB 830) and SKENANDOA (YTB 835) assist as the nuclear-powered attack submarine ex-USS NAUTILUS (SSN 571) is prepared for towing by the fleet tug USS QUAPAW (ATF 110). The submarine will be transferred to Groton, Connecticut , whre it will become a museum. The city of San Francisco is visible in the background
